How Linayork 5 Tablet works:
Linayork 5 tablets function as an anti-hyperglycemic agent. Their mechanism involves stimulating pancreatic insulin secretion and suppressing hyperglycemic hormones, thereby lowering both fasting and postprandial glucose concentrations.

KidneySAFE IF PRESCRIBED
Linayork 5 Tablet poses no safety concerns for patients with kidney impairment, and no dosage alteration is necessary. Nevertheless, exercise prudence when administering Linayork 5 Tablet to individuals experiencing end-stage renal disease or undergoing dialysis.
LiverSAFE IF PRESCRIBED
Linayork 5 Tablet presents no safety concerns for patients with liver impairment and requires no dosage modification. Nevertheless, its administration is contraindicated in individuals experiencing severe hepatic dysfunction.
